#ifdef __cplusplus
extern "C" {
#endif
#include "MMI_features.h"
#include "app_mem.h"
#include "app_mem_config.h"
#ifdef __MTK_TARGET__
#define ALIGN(n) __align(n) //target alignment
#else
#define ALIGN(n) __declspec(align(n)) //modis alignment
#endif
/* memory pool */
#ifdef __MTK_TARGET__
#ifdef __DYNAMIC_SWITCH_CACHEABILITY__
#pragma arm section zidata = "DYNAMICCACHEABLEZI_C_MMIPOOL"
#else
#pragma arm section zidata = "LARGEPOOL_FIRST_ZI"
#endif
#endif /* __MTK_TARGET__ */
#if APPLIB_MEM_AP_POOL_ALIGN > 0
/*
* There is an ARM ADS issue.
*
* If APPLIB_MEM_AP_POOL_SIZE is 1.2MB and __align(512*1024),
* the pool g_applib_mem_ap_pool[] will take 1.5MB.
*
* As a result, we do not set __align here. Instead, the alignment
* is configured in the scatter files.
*
* (Note: this issue no longer exists in ARM RVCT)
*/
// __align(APPLIB_MEM_AP_POOL_ALIGN)
#endif
/* Use kal_uint32 to be 4-byte aligned */
#if defined __MMI_USE_MMV2__
#define AP_ASM_USE_SIZE (APPLIB_MEM_AP_POOL_SIZE + 102400)
KAL_FLMM_VA_ATTRIBUTE U8 g_applib_mem_ap_va_pool[AP_ASM_USE_SIZE*4] ;
KAL_FLMM_PA_ATTRIBUTE U8 g_applib_mem_ap_pool[AP_ASM_USE_SIZE+FLMM_CONFIG_OVERHEAD(AP_ASM_USE_SIZE)] ;
#else
ALIGN(ASM_ALIGN_SIZE) U8 g_applib_mem_ap_pool[APPLIB_MEM_AP_POOL_SIZE + 10240];
#endif
U32 mmi_res_get_asm_pool_size()
{
return sizeof(g_applib_mem_ap_pool);
}
void* mmi_res_get_asm_pool()
{
return (void*)g_applib_mem_ap_pool;
}
#if defined __MMI_USE_MMV2__
U32 mmi_res_get_asm_pool_va_size()
{
return sizeof(g_applib_mem_ap_va_pool);
}
void* mmi_res_get_asm_va_pool()
{
return (void*)g_applib_mem_ap_va_pool;
}
U32 mmi_res_get_asm_pool_size_wo_flmm_overhead()
{
return sizeof(g_applib_mem_ap_pool) - FLMM_CONFIG_OVERHEAD(AP_ASM_USE_SIZE);
}
#endif
#ifdef __cplusplus
}
#endif
